Mammogram tech suspicious
I had my annual bilateral mammogram last week, I have the same technician almost every time for 7 years now. She visibly paused when looking at the computer screen, and then said "you know I can't say anything, but be sure to contact your doctor in 10 days, does your doctor always call for results? And have you had your past biopsy done at this hospital?" I believe she was looking at my left breast where I had the lumpectomy in 2010. Needless to say I'm terrified. Has anyone else gotten a 'heads up' like this? I also had a biopsy of the submandibular gland in my neck 3 days later. Very stressed right now

Good news!
My mammogram results came back ok. There was more detail in this result than last year for some reason. It basically says due to scar tissue the mammogram is 'suboptimal' and if there are any clinical concerns an ultrasound could be booked, and to have another mammogram in one year. My dr considers this result fine.
Also my biopsy result of my submandibular gland is negative as well.
I am having an ultrasound tomorrow on my thyroid. I also will be booked for an MRI to see why the left half of my vocal cords are paralyzed. I'm still struggling with a sore throat, hoarse voice and ear pain daily. Anyone have experience with that
